Ultrafast Carbon Storage Technology Pioneered by University of Texas at Austin
Los Angeles CA (SPX) Jul 15, 2024
Researchers at The University of Texas at Austin have developed a new method for storing atmospheric carbon, significantly speeding up the process without relying on harmful chemical accelerants.
